FINANCE REVIEW SUMMARY — PILOT CHURN

Churn in the Larkspur pilot exceeded forecast, concentrated among small accounts onboarded in the first wave. Revenue impact is modest; acquisition spend on the cohort is written off. Retention fixes ship next cycle. Margin on remaining pilot accounts holds above plan. The board should read the confidential note below before the pilot go/no-go decision.

board note of kawig-tahog: Ulairax Works is in early talks to buy Noriusix Works for about $31.4 million. The Pelmir launch date is April 2, and nothing goes to the press before then.

**Q: The Tessergate proctoring queue is stuck — how do I drain it?**

A: Check the heartbeat worker first; a dead worker blocks all exam sessions. Restart it, then requeue orphaned sessions with the drain script. Do not delete queue entries manually — scores get lost. The drain script runs in privileged mode and will prompt for the recovery passphrase given below.

recovery phrase for fajeg-kawep: druix-gorius-briax-ulaeth-fraox-lammir-pelox-jormir-pelwyn-julir

**Ticket: Relevance-tuning notes vault locked (Searchcraft / Ostwild)**

The sealed vault containing the Ostwild search relevance tuning notes — boost weights, synonym tables, and the quarterly evaluation spreadsheets — auto-locked after the retention sweep on Sunday. On-call needs read access tonight to diagnose the ranking regression on the Searchcraft index. Follow the standard unseal flow in the Harrow console; it is audited and time-limited. The final unseal prompt accepts the recovery passphrase noted below.

vault phrase of kawep-bajog = novath-normir-istwyn-druok-zorok-eliok-novmir-quenvan-gilys

## Further Reading

The Lanternhollow occupancy feed polls each garage controller every 45 seconds and publishes deltas to the `stall-events` topic. Counts are eventually consistent; reconciliation runs hourly. Review the dedupe logic in `feed/collapse.go` before approving changes to polling intervals. Schema versions are pinned; bumping one requires sign-off from the Kerbside team. Full ingestion architecture and sensor quirks are documented on the internal page below.

wiki page, hawep-fajop: https://jira.tolvaqsys.internal/projects/projects/pages/pages